Arnot Power Station is a 2,100MW coal fired power project. It is located in Mpumalanga, South Africa. The project is currently active. It has been developed in multiple phases. The project construction commenced in 1968 and subsequently entered into commercial operation in May 1971.

Description

The project is currently owned by Eskom Holdings SOC.

It is a steam turbine power plant that is used for Baseload. The fuel is procured from Arnot Colliery – Amcoal.

Development Status

The project construction commenced in 1968 and subsequently entered into commercial operation in May 1971.

Contractors Involved

GE Power was selected as the turbine supplier for thermal power project. The project consists of 6 units of Reaction-Impulse turbines, each with 350MW nameplate capacity.

GE Power supplied Hydrogen Cooled electric generator for the Arnot Power Station (Arnot Power Station Unit I).

Actom supplied steam boiler for the Arnot Power Station (Arnot Power Station Unit I). The fuel consumption rate inside the boiler is 4,167Tonnes per day.
